1. Zubi Majeed
Zubi Majeed is a Urdu Television actress. She belongs to Pakistan. Her full name is Zubi Majeed Hingoro. She has portrayed in supporting roles as well as lead roles. She has worked in many Urdu television serials aired on popular channels, namely Seeta Bagri on TV One in the November, 2016, Be Inteha on Urdu 1, Apney Paraye on Express TV, and Aangan on ARY Digital in the year 2017, Dil Mom Ka Diya on ARY Digital in the year 2018, and Mera Qasoor on ARY Digital in the year 2019. She is quite adorable and has an inimitable charm. She tied knot with Rohail Khan in Karachi.
...2. Nida Mumtaz
Nida, a Pakistani actress, born and nurtured in Karachi, joined the TV and film industry in 1984 with her mother Salma Mumtaz, a celebrated actress. She became popular with her acting role in dramas named “Kahin Deep Jaley, Deewangi”, and “Khoob Seerat”. Her fame increased with her phenomenal roles in movies like “Wrong No.” and “Mehrunisa V Lub U”. She has by far acted in more than 50 dramas and is a remarkable actress of PTV’s era.
...3. Neelam Muneer
Neelam Muneer, born 20th March 1992 at Karachi, Pakistan. She obtained her college degree at Karachi but left after its completion to chase her dreams. She began modeling at a young age and became an established model before she stepped into the showbiz. She made her debut in a drama series called ThodaSaAasmaanand her first telefilm was Achay Ki Larki which was aired on Hum TV. She is appreciated not only for her beauty but also for her acting ability. She acted in several dramas which include Both, Arranged Marriage, Gumaan, Meri Behan Maya and various telefilms which include UperGoriKaMakan, Mai Tum Aur Imran Hashmias well as WafaBaloch Ki Bewafai.
...4. Hira Mani
Hira Salman is a well-recognized Pakistani television actress, presenter, and former video jockey. Additionally, she is popularly known as Hira Mani. One could witness her acting in many hit shows like Jab we wed (2014), Preet Na Kariyo koi (2015), Sun Yaara (2016), Yaqeen Ka Safar (2017), Thays (2018), Do Bol (2019), Ghalati (2020), and Kasht (2020). Moreover, she was born on 27 February 1989 in Karachi, Pakistan. She completed her school-level education in Karachi, and after intermediate level in college, she got married to Mani at the age of 19. Hira began her career as a video jockey before getting into hosting and acting. She made her acting debut with her husband Mani in Meri Teri Kahani (2012).
...5. Alizeh Shah
Alizeh Shah is a Pakistani actor who works in television dramas. She was born in Karachi, Pakistan, on June 9; 2000. Her first appearance on-screen was at the age of 6, in a commercial alongside ‘Wasim Akram.’ However, she took acting seriously in 2017 and kicked off her professional career. She started with small roles in dramas like ‘Tere Naal Love Ho Gaya,’ ‘Choti Si Zindagi,’ etc.

7. Hassam Khan
Hassam Khan, or Hassam Ali Khan, is a renowned Pakistani actor born on 16 January 1990 in Karachi, Pakistan. He is the eldest son of Pakistani Urdu poet Suhail Ahmed. He completed his education with bachelors from the Indus Valley School of Art and Architecture and then started his career as a theatre actor in 2011. Being young and talented, he not only acted in many movies and series but also showed his distant vision in direction and writing with his mystery thriller film ‘Azaad.’
...8. Imran Ashraf
Imran Ashraf is a writer and actor in the Pakistani television industry. Imran Ashraf was born in Peshawar on September 11, 1989. In Abbottabad, he received his early education. His father was a banker, and his ancestors came from Sialkot. Imran is from a non-artistic, basic household; no one in his family works in show business. He married Kiran Imran in 2019 and has a son named Roham Ashraf. He made his acting debut in the drama serial "Wafa Kaisi Kahan Ka Ishq" in 2011. He participated in various productions as a supporting character but failed to capture the audience's attention. In several dramas, he performed minor roles.
...9. Yasir Nawaz
He was born on 22 June, 1970, to a Muslim family in Karachi, Pakistan. Yasir Nawaz is a renowned Pakistani television director, model, actor as well as a producer. Yasir Nawaz has no doubt won the heart of spectators by his efficient work. Some of his famous works are ‘Meri Adhoori Mohabbat’, where he explicated the idea of immortal and sacrificing love, ‘Uraan’, which is written by the popular novelist Umera Ahmed , and ‘Nadaaniyan’, a Pakistani sitcom.
Yasir started his career as a model as well as an actor, but later shifted and moved to another track of his career and started directing as well as producing television dramas for various television channels.
As an actor, he acted in ‘Peela Jora’, a long play written by Mohammed Ahmed, ‘Jannat’, in 2009, etc. His serials are technically flawless along with seamless editing, that hook audience to the show. With thrilling ride in his serials, he is also a master of building suspense for which he wins the heart of the spectators.
Yasir Nawaz was well credited in every phase of his career. As for T.V serials, he got credited for ‘Tanveer Fatima’ 2009,’ No. 9 1999’, ‘Impeccable Aka Masoom’ 2004, ‘Nadaniyaan’ in 2008 and ‘Wrong No’ for directing as well as producing it in 2015. ‘Wrong No.’taken as a fun or vulgar one, to which, Yasir replied, that if you have enjoyed Pk, Queen or Dil Dhadakne Do with your family, then you can watch the movie with your family.
In 2012, Yasir Nawaz got nominated for the Best TV Director in Lux Style Awards. He was in competition with Babar Javed and Sarmad Khoosat. Unfortunately, Yasir could not win and the crown passed to Sarmad Khoosat for his most praised work ‘Paani Jaisa Pyar’.
...10. Qavi Khan
Qavi Khan aka Mohammad Qavi Khan is a Pakistani movies and TV star, a radio artist and director as well. He was born on 13 Nov, 1932 in Lahore, Pakistan. He married in year 1968 and has four children all settled abroad but he didn’t leave his motherland. He started his career in 1960s at the age of five from Radio Pakistan and then after getting fame he shifted to PTC. He was one of the primary actors of PTV. He started his film actor journey in 1965 and has been part of 200 films. He did remarkable roles in movies such as Durr-e-Shehwar based on husband wife relationships and FBI Operation Pakistan based on military released in 1971.
